2024-12-07 11:46:23

# 超标量处理器设计
超标量处理器旨在提高指令级并行性以提升处理速度。
**一、基本原理**
超标量处理器在一个时钟周期内能够发射多条指令。它有多个功能单元,如整数运算单元、浮点运算单元等。通过指令分发逻辑,在每个周期从指令缓存中选择合适的指令发送到不同功能单元。
**二、关键技术**
1. 指令预测
- 分支预测对超标量处理器性能影响巨大。准确预测分支走向,可避免流水线冲刷,提高指令执行效率。
2. 乱序执行
- 允许指令不按程序顺序执行,只要数据依赖关系得到满足。这进一步挖掘了指令间潜在的并行性。
超标量处理器设计是一个复杂但有效的提升处理器性能的方案,不断推动着现代计算机体系结构的发展。
现代处理器设计--超标量处理器基础 pdf

# 《现代处理器设计——超标量处理器基础》
超标量处理器是现代处理器设计中的关键技术。它能够在一个时钟周期内发射并执行多条指令。
在超标量处理器基础方面,指令并行是核心概念。通过硬件的精心设计,如多个功能单元的设置,包括整数运算单元、浮点运算单元等,使得不同类型的指令可以同时被处理。取指部件能够预取多条指令,然后由译码部件进行分析,调度器根据指令的相关性和资源可用性将指令分配到合适的执行单元。这种并行处理能力极大地提高了处理器的性能,能快速处理复杂的计算任务,如多媒体处理、科学计算等,在当今计算机性能不断提升的进程中扮演着不可或缺的角色。
超标量处理器设计姚永斌 pdf

《超标量处理器设计:姚永斌相关研究的重要意义》
超标量处理器设计在现代计算机体系结构中占据关键地位。姚永斌在这一领域的研究成果极具价值。
在超标量处理器设计中,姚永斌的工作可能涉及多方面的创新。例如,他可能对指令并行处理的优化有着深入探讨。通过提高指令发射的并行度,能显著提升处理器性能。他的研究或许有助于解决数据相关、控制相关等传统难题,让处理器更高效地执行指令。这种设计成果可以被广泛应用于高性能计算、桌面计算机以及移动端设备等不同领域,对推动计算机技术的发展,提高各类设备的运算能力有着不可忽视的作用,为未来处理器技术的持续演进提供了重要的理论与实践参考。

《超标量处理器设计(五)》
超标量处理器设计发展到如今,面临着一系列独特的挑战与机遇。在这个阶段,指令调度成为关键。有效的指令调度能够充分利用处理器的多个执行单元,提升整体性能。
从硬件角度看,分支预测的精准度对第五阶段的超标量处理器至关重要。更精确的分支预测可减少因分支跳转带来的指令流停顿。同时,缓存系统的优化也是重点。优化后的缓存能够更快地提供数据,减少访存延迟。
在软件层面,编译器需要更好地适配处理器的架构。通过合理地对指令进行排序、预取等操作,配合硬件发挥出超标量处理器的最大潜力。此外,功耗管理在这一设计阶段也不容忽视,在提升性能的同时要确保能效比的平衡,以满足现代计算设备对高性能与低功耗的双重需求。